## WavePeek Environments

Quick overview for the sync: WavePeek renders waveform previews for uploaded audio, and each environment tunes downsampling differently. Dev uses tiny buffers so renders are instant but ugly; staging mirrors prod except for cache TTLs. If your preview looks blocky, you're probably pointed at dev — check your env var before filing a bug. For reference, here's what staging is currently running with.

config for yahof-tajop:
zorath:
  pin: 7493
  metrics_host: metrics.zorath.tolvaqsys.internal
  tenant: praiel
  seal: seal_fd9cd4f1

Contractor note: per-message deflate is disabled on the signing channel; CPU cost and context-takeover risk outweigh bandwidth savings, so do not re-enable it during the ceremony. Verify compression flags read false in both gateway configs before generating keys. After both custodians confirm the flag state and the HSM session opens cleanly, seal the shard envelopes. The sealed-envelope recovery passphrase used to reconstruct the ceremony state is recorded immediately below this item.

vault phrase of haweg-taduf = ralath-ralael

Handover: stale-cache postmortem on Quillbeam's pricing service. Root cause: TTL never refreshed after the failover in the Drossel cluster. Fix shipped; invalidation now keyed on upstream version. Marek owns the follow-up alert. Dashboards look clean for 48h. For the sync, note we bumped eviction thresholds and pinned replica counts. Current service configuration values are as follows.

config for fajop-bahop:
[sorion]
port = 3306
region = west-1
host = sorion.merlaqforge.example
team = wenael
timeout_ms = 500
retries = 3

Heads up, future maintainers: image slimming is now on by default. Crateshave previously shipped with slimming opt-in, which meant half our builds quietly carried full debug toolchains into production. As of v2.8, the builder strips docs, locale data, and package caches unless you explicitly disable it. Multi-stage flattening is also the default now, so expect smaller layer counts in the registry. If a build suddenly loses a tool it needed, that's why — add it back deliberately. The defaults the builder now applies are these.

deployment values, yahag-hafop:
BRIATH_LOG_LEVEL=warn
BRIATH_METRICS_HOST=metrics.briath.lumicworks.corp
BRIATH_POOL_SIZE=32